A sudden decrease in breast milk is usually related to mood or health conditions. Usually, if the nutrition is sufficient, actively regulate your mood and keep yourself in a good mood as much as possible. This will allow the baby to suck more and help produce more breast milk. If the nutrition is poor, you can increase the nutrition appropriately, such as eating some fish head soup, bone soup, and nutritious foods are helpful to increase the secretion of breast milk. In daily life, especially maintaining a good sleep quality and adequate rest, also has a certain effect on the secretion of breast milk. During breastfeeding, breast milk is generally adjusted by various factors, and the key is the newborn's sucking of milk. Breastfeeding can be done on demand, and scheduled feeding is not recommended. |
